Shared Visions and Dreams - 03/30/2014

American-Jewish Music & African-American Music

Robert Cohen, a well-known teacher and lecturer on American folk and popular music, ethnic music and Jewish music, will be presenting his musical conversation between blacks and Jews.

American-Jewish composers have incorporated African and African-American musical idioms- blues, jazz, ragtime; reggae and world music and even gospel and rap- to express the exuberance and vitality of contemporary Jewish life, meanwhile creating much of America’s most celebrated popular music. At the same time, Jewish musical themes have reached out to Africans and African –Americans who have enriched them musically and enhanced their message.
